Tohopekaliga West (Osceola County)
Florida LAKEWATCH Water Chemistry Summary
Location: Latitude 28°12'58", Longitude 81°23'34"
Period of record: 19 sampling dates; January 19, 1997 to December 20, 1999
Surface area (Shafer et al. 1986): No data available.
Lake Region (Griffith et al. 1997): Kissimmee/Okeechobee Lowland
Geologic formation (Brooks 1981):
The geology is dominated by coastal sand and shelly silty sand of the preglacial Pleistocene.
Physiographic region (Brooks 1981):
The water body lies in the Kissimmee Valley division of the Eastern Flatwoods District.
